Peso drops P0.055 vs. dollar
By KEITH RICHARD D. MARIANO, GMA News
The peso opened the week with a loss as Friday's sell-off in global equity markets kept investors from betting on higher risk currencies.
The local currency dropped 5.5 centavos to 46.470:$1 from the previous 46.415. This ended the peso's winning streak in the run up to the US Federal Reserve's decision to keep interest rates steady last week.
"There was a slight risk aversion following the sell-off in the equity markets on Friday," Security Bank Corp. Senior Vice President Andre Ibarra said.
Wall Street ended lower on Friday after the US central bank's decision to delay the first interest rate hike in the world's largest economy in about a decade which highlighted concerns over a global slowdown, particularly in China.
Some investors could have also taken advantage of the peso's stronger performance against the greenback last week to lock in on gains, Ibarra said. – VS, GMA News
